Bankroll Management Techniques

One of the most important aspects of gambling is effective bankroll management. This involves setting a budget for your gambling activities and sticking to it, ensuring you do not spend more than you can afford to lose. A well-managed bankroll allows players to prolong their gaming sessions and increases the likelihood of making profitable decisions.

Another technique is to divide your bankroll into smaller sessions. This prevents you from depleting your entire budget in one go and encourages disciplined betting. Additionally, establishing win and loss limits can help you maintain control. By clearly defining when to walk away, you can preserve your winnings and avoid chasing losses, a common pitfall for many beginners.

The Importance of Game Selection

Choosing the right game is essential for maximizing your gambling success. Different games come with varying house edges and skill requirements. For example, games like poker and blackjack provide opportunities for strategy and skill, while slot machines are primarily based on chance. Beginners should focus on games that align with their understanding and skill level.

Moreover, understanding the rules and strategies of a game before participating can significantly improve your chances. Many online platforms offer free versions of popular games, allowing novices to practice without financial risk. This experience is invaluable and can boost confidence, enabling players to make more strategic bets when they transition to real-money games.

Psychological Factors in Gambling

Gambling is not just about numbers; psychological factors play a crucial role in decision-making. Understanding the psychology behind gambling can help players avoid common traps, such as emotional betting or the gambler’s fallacy. It’s important to recognize how emotions can cloud judgment, particularly after a big win or loss.

Maintaining a clear mindset is vital. Players should approach gambling with a rational attitude, focusing on strategy rather than emotion. This clarity can enhance decision-making and lead to more consistent outcomes. Moreover, being aware of your psychological triggers can prevent impulsive actions that may lead to financial loss.
